Synopsis "The Wrath of God - A Lay Examination of the Coming Judgments of the Book of Revelation"

The disclosure or revelation of Jesus Christ is becoming more likely as the world slips closer to the end of all things as we have known them. As the conclusion of the church dispensation nears we are witnessing a deadly apostasy-a departure from the Christian faith predicted nearly 2,000 years ago. Natural and man-induced calamities happen on an almost daily basis. The greater the disaster the more man is determined to overcome it without God. The more he is warned of approaching judgment the less he believes it. The author contends that billions will die in the coming judgments of Revelation because man has deliberately chosen the religion of Cain over the blood of the Lamb. The Rapture, the starting pistol of the end times, will signal the beginning of the wrath of God against the earth's inhabitants for rejection of His Son. When His fury is finally satisfied the apostle John provides a glimpse of the new heaven, earth and Jerusalem where contentment and happiness will never end.
